A leading UK property owner is seeking an experienced Health & Safety Manager to support one of the largest healthcare property portfolios in the UK and Ireland.
This role offers the opportunity to take ownership of Health & Safety across a portfolio of over 1,100 healthcare facilities while working alongside Facilities Management and Property teams to improve safety performance, compliance and operational standards.
Key Responsibilities
• Health & Safety leadership across a national property portfolio
• Development of H&S systems, frameworks and governance processes
• Contractor management and compliance monitoring
• Accident investigation and corrective action management
• Audit and inspection programmes
• Fire safety, water hygiene and statutory compliance support
• Risk assessments, RAMS and permit-to-work processes
• Management of H&S reporting and KPI performance
• Leadership of an existing H&S Advisor
Requirements
• NEBOSH qualified
• Health & Safety experience within FM, Property, Estates or Building Services
• Experience managing multi-site portfolios
• Strong operational Health & Safety background
• Excellent stakeholder management skills
• Full UK driving licence
